Charming coastal escape with stunning blue-and-white architecture

Sidi Bou Said, located in the Tunis Governorate of Tunisia, is a charming small town that boasts a rich historical and cultural heritage. With its stunning sea views and beautiful white and blue architecture, it exudes a romantic and picturesque atmosphere. Visitors can explore the narrow streets adorned with vibrant flowers, visit the local art galleries and boutiques, and indulge in the traditional Tunisian coffee culture. Sidi Bou Said is also known for its festivals and offers exciting excursions to nearby attractions. Whether you're relaxing on the beach or admiring the unique architecture, this coastal city is a must-visit destination.

Sidi Bou Said boasts a year-around average temperature of 18.4°C, peaking at 26.4°C in August,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of 11.6°C in January,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 38.0mm annually, with December seeing the heaviest showers and July, August being the driest month.

Monthcalendar iconTemperature (Celcius)temperature iconRainfall (mm)rain icon
January11.659.4
February12.157.1
March13.447.2
April15.738.1
May19.322.6
June23.110.4
July26.00.0
August26.40.0
September24.032.5
October20.265.5
November16.056.1
December12.766.8

The Sidi Bou Said info point: What you need to know

Category
Details
LocationSidi Bou Said, Tunis Governorate, Tunisia
Known forBlue and white architecture, stunning views of the Mediterranean Sea
Best time to visitSpring (March to May) and autumn (September to November)
Length of stay2-3 days
WeatherMediterranean climate with hot summers and mild winters
Must-see attractionsSidi Bou Said Medina, Dar El Annabi Art Gallery, Palace Dar Nejma Ezzahra
CuisineTunisian cuisine, including couscous, tajine, and mint tea
Where to goCarthage, Tunis Medina, Bardo Museum
